I started off with 9 intelligence, made my way to a casino called The Atomic Wrangler (its outside the strip so you can get in anytime) and made my cash to buy the intelligence implant. So you put 1 point into endurance, you can only get 1 implant. You can get as many implants as you have endurance. For 4000 caps, you can raise a SPECIAL stat by 1. There are only around 4 skill books of each skill in the game, but this time they give you 4 to your skills. Well, there are no bobblesheads, which means less stat boosting.
